Transaction 623d8c59b8c4078b8eab6747bc7870a6445c59a28e5470672e7175be4431e4b5
1 Input
1 Output
-
623d8c59b8c4078b8eab6747bc7870a6445c59a28e5470672e7175be4431e4b5:0
- value
- 9876623
- script pubkey
- OP_0 OP_PUSHBYTES_20 42885f52c9a09e287f4ef3eae5c8e6b9a0465ff4
- address
- bc1qg2y975kf5z0zsl6w704wtj8xhxsyvhl5hhquk7